![Kaj je zunanji ključ v Oraclu? Kaj je zunanji ključ v Oraclu?](https://i.answers-technology.com/preview/technology-and-computing/14137324-what-is-foreign-key-in-oracle-j.webp)
2025 Avtor: Lynn Donovan | [email protected]. Nazadnje spremenjeno: 2025-01-22 17:40
A tuji ključ je način za uveljavljanje referenčne integritete v vašem Oracle bazo podatkov. A tuji ključ pomeni, da se morajo vrednosti v eni tabeli pojavljati tudi v drugi tabeli. The tuji ključ v podrejeni tabeli se na splošno sklicuje na primarno ključ v nadrejeni tabeli.
Ob upoštevanju tega, kako definirate tuji ključ?
A tuji ključ je stolpec ali skupina stolpcev v tabeli relacijske baze podatkov, ki zagotavlja povezavo med podatki v dveh tabelah. Deluje kot navzkrižna referenca med tabelami, ker se sklicuje na primarno ključ druge tabele, s čimer se vzpostavi povezava med njima.
Poleg zgoraj navedenega, kakšna je razlika med primarnim in tujim ključem? Odnos od Primarni ključ vs Tuji ključ A primarni ključ enolično identificira zapis v tabela relacijske baze podatkov, medtem ko a tuji ključ se nanaša na področje v miza, ki je primarni ključ druge mize.
Vedite tudi, kaj je primer tujega ključa?
A tuji ključ je stolpec (ali stolpci), ki se sklicuje na stolpec (najpogosteje primarni ključ ) druge mize. Za primer , recimo, da imamo dve tabeli, tabelo CUSTOMER, ki vključuje vse podatke strank, in tabelo ORDERS, ki vključuje vsa naročila strank.
Kaj je uporaba tujega ključa?
SQL TUJI KLJUČ Omejitev. A TUJI KLJUČ je ključ uporablja za povezovanje dveh tabel. A TUJI KLJUČ je polje (ali zbirka polj) v eni tabeli, ki se nanaša na PRIMARY KLJUČ v drugi tabeli. The TUJI KLJUČ omejitev se uporablja za preprečevanje dejanj, ki bi uničila povezave med tabelami.
Priporočena:
Kaj je zasebni ključ in javni ključ v Blockchainu?
![Kaj je zasebni ključ in javni ključ v Blockchainu? Kaj je zasebni ključ in javni ključ v Blockchainu?](https://i.answers-technology.com/preview/technology-and-computing/13897922-what-is-private-key-and-public-key-in-blockchain-j.webp)
Ko vam nekdo pošlje kriptocoine prek verige blokov, jih dejansko pošlje v zgoščeno različico tega, kar je znano kot »javni ključ«. Obstaja še en ključ, ki je skrit pred njimi, ki je znan kot »zasebni ključ«. Ta zasebni ključ se uporablja za pridobivanje javnega ključa
Ali je lahko primarni ključ tudi tuji ključ?
![Ali je lahko primarni ključ tudi tuji ključ? Ali je lahko primarni ključ tudi tuji ključ?](https://i.answers-technology.com/preview/technology-and-computing/14004365-can-a-primary-key-also-be-a-foreign-key-j.webp)
Primarni ključi morajo biti vedno edinstveni, tuji ključi pa morajo dovoljevati neenolične vrednosti, če je tabela relacija ena proti več. Popolnoma v redu je uporabiti tuji ključ kot primarni ključ, če je tabela povezana z razmerjem ena proti ena, ne z razmerjem ena proti več
Kaj je primarni ključ in zunanji ključ v db2?
![Kaj je primarni ključ in zunanji ključ v db2? Kaj je primarni ključ in zunanji ključ v db2?](https://i.answers-technology.com/preview/technology-and-computing/14035356-what-is-primary-key-and-foreign-key-in-db2-j.webp)
Tuji ključ je niz stolpcev v tabeli, ki se morajo ujemati z vsaj enim primarnim ključem vrstice v drugi tabeli. Je referenčna omejitev ali omejitev referenčne celovitosti. To je logično pravilo o vrednostih v več stolpcih v eni ali več tabelah
Ali se lahko tuji ključ sklicuje na drug tuji ključ?
![Ali se lahko tuji ključ sklicuje na drug tuji ključ? Ali se lahko tuji ključ sklicuje na drug tuji ključ?](https://i.answers-technology.com/preview/technology-and-computing/14074114-can-a-foreign-key-reference-another-foreign-key-j.webp)
1 odgovor. Tuji ključ se lahko sklicuje na katero koli polje, opredeljeno kot edinstveno. Če je to edinstveno polje samo definirano kot tuji ključ, ni razlike. Če gre za edinstveno polje, je lahko tudi tarča drugega FK
Kaj je primarni ključ sekundarni ključ in zunanji ključ?
![Kaj je primarni ključ sekundarni ključ in zunanji ključ? Kaj je primarni ključ sekundarni ključ in zunanji ključ?](https://i.answers-technology.com/preview/technology-and-computing/14113577-what-is-primary-key-secondary-key-and-foreign-key-j.webp)
Tuji ključ: Ali se primarni ključ pojavlja v eni tabeli (navzkrižno sklicuje se) v drugi tabeli. Sekundarni (ali alternativni) ključ: je katero koli polje v tabeli, ki ni izbrano za katero koli od zgornjih dveh vrst